House raising services involve elevating an existing home to improve its foundation stability, protect it from flood damage, or comply with local building codes. The process typically includes carefully lifting the entire structure, often using hydraulic jacks and other specialized equipment, to create space for a new foundation or to repair existing structural elements. Once the home is securely raised, contractors may replace or reinforce the foundation, ensuring the property remains stable and secure for years to come. This service is often performed with minimal disruption to the home’s interior, allowing residents to remain in place during the project.
One of the primary issues house raising addresses is flood risk,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or rising water levels. Elevating a home can prevent floodwaters from entering living spaces, reducing potential water damage and costly repairs. Additionally, raising a house can help meet local zoning requirements or building codes that mandate a certain elevation for floodplain properties. It can also be a solution for homes with aging or compromised foundations, providing a safer and more durable base for the structure.

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000 depending on the home's size and foundation type. For example, a small single-story home may be closer to $15,000, while larger or more complex structures could reach $45,000 or more.
Factors Affecting Cost - The total expense can vary based on the home's height, foundation condition, and local labor rates. Additional costs may include permits, engineering assessments, and site preparation, which can add several thousand dollars to the project.
Average Project Cost - On average, house raising projects in Wright City, MO, and nearby areas tend to fall within the $20,000 to $40,000 range. This estimate covers typical structural lifting, foundation work, and necessary adjustments for most residential properties.
